At SpaceX we’re leveraging our experience in building rockets and spacecraft to deploy Starlink, the world’s most advanced broadband internet system. Starlink is the world’s largest satellite constellation and serves millions of users worldwide. We design, build, and operate all parts of the system - thousands of satellites and all of the space-ground infrastructure necessary for a constellation of that size.
As we scale the constellation to hundreds of thousands of satellites, and become a foundation of global connectivity both on earth (and in space), we are looking for excellent engineers to help us build secure, defensible systems from the ground up.
As a Security Software Engineer you will influence the security of software across our space and terrestrial systems. Ideally, you have notable skills in one or more of the following:
- Software engineering
- Applied cryptography
- Network security
- Operating system security
- Secure/Authenticated boot
- Incident response and adversary detection
- Vulnerability research, * Design and build security critical infrastructure for Starlink
- Develop security features for Starlink systems, including our router, dish, gateways, and satellites
- Design security into factory processes and provide network services in support of this
- Maintain existing production systems and improve security posture via both direct implementation and recommendations to other teams
- Build prototypes and help identify, design, and test security improvements
- Further our mission of providing secure and reliable Internet to underserved communities
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science or another STEM discipline
- Experience with one or more software development languages (i.e. Python, C++, Golang)
- Experience designing and implementing security solutions for operating systems, distributed systems, or other enterprise/large-scale infrastructure
- Graduating in the class of 2026 or 2027
PREFERRED S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:
- Designing secure systems
- Experience contributing security improvements to complex systems
- Experience working with special purpose security hardware such as Trusted Platform Modules (TPMs) and Hardware Security Modules (HSMs)
- Experienced in navigating large, complex, interactive systems
- Flexibility, communicating clearly, and establishing and maintaining productive working relationships with other engineering teams
- Ability to work both independently and in a team
- Demonstrated ability to deal with ambiguity and to learn new technologies quickly
- Advanced degree in a technical or engineering discipline
ADDITIONAL REQUIREMENTS:
- Must be willing to work extended hours and weekends as needed
ITAR REQUIREMENTS:
- To conform to U.S. Government export regulations, applicant must be a (i) U.S. citizen or national, (ii) U.S. lawful, permanent resident (aka green card holder), (iii) Refugee under 8 U.S.C. * 1157, or (iv) Asylee under 8 U.S.C. * 1158, or be eligible to obtain the required authorizations from the U.S. Department of State.
